当前位置: 首页 > news >正文

外贸网站建站iwordpress优化指南

外贸网站建站i,wordpress优化指南,小程序第三方平台,设计者联盟官网TMP1827 作为集成 SHA-256-HMAC 认证引擎的高精度温度传感器,其认证流程旨在确保主机与传感器之间的安全通信,防止数据篡改和假冒设备接入。以下是基于官方资料和安全机制的详细认证流程解析: 一、认证核心机制 TMP1827 的认证基于共享密钥…

        TMP1827 作为集成 SHA-256-HMAC 认证引擎的高精度温度传感器,其认证流程旨在确保主机与传感器之间的安全通信,防止数据篡改和假冒设备接入。以下是基于官方资料和安全机制的详细认证流程解析:

一、认证核心机制

TMP1827 的认证基于共享密钥的挑战 - 响应模式,结合 SHA-256 哈希算法实现:

  1. 唯一身份标识
    每个 TMP1827 出厂时内置不可擦除的 64 位唯一 ID(UID),用于设备寻址和 NIST 可追溯性。
  2. 密钥存储
    传感器的 2Kb EEPROM 中预存或由主机写入共享密钥(如 128 位对称密钥),支持写保护和认证写保护模式。
  3. SHA-256-HMAC 验证
    主机与传感器通过交换挑战值和哈希消息认证码(HMAC)完成双向身份验证,符合 FIPS 180-4 和 FIPS 198-1 标准。

二、认证流程步骤

1. 初始化通信
  • 主机发起认证请求
    主机通过 1-Wire 总线发送[认证命令](如 0xAA),触发传感器进入认证状态。
  • 传感器生成挑战值
    TMP1827 生成 16 字节随机数(挑战值CHALLENGE),通过总线返回给主机。
2. 主机计算 HMAC
  • 提取基础数据
    主机从传感器响应中获取CHALLENGE和 64 位 UID。
  • 密钥与数据混合
    使用共享密钥对CHALLENGE + UID进行 SHA-256 哈希运算,生成 HMAC 值MAC_HOST
  • 发送认证响应
    主机将MAC_HOST通过 1-Wire 总线回传给传感器。
3. 传感器验证
  • 本地重新计算
    传感器使用相同共享密钥对CHALLENGE + UID计算预期 HMAC 值MAC_SENSOR
  • 比对认证结果
    MAC_HOST == MAC_SENSOR,则认证成功,传感器返回[成功响应](如 0x00);否则返回[失败响应](如 0xFF)。
4. 数据交互授权
  • 认证通过后
    主机可安全读取传感器温度数据或写入 EEPROM 配置(如校准参数),此时通信数据会附加 HMAC 进行完整性保护。
  • 写保护机制
    敏感操作(如 EEPROM 写入)需通过认证写保护模式,确保只有授权主机可修改数据。

三、安全增强措施

  1. 防重放攻击
    每次认证生成唯一的CHALLENGE,避免重复使用旧认证响应。
  2. 总线安全
    1-Wire 接口集成 8kV ESD 保护,支持总线供电模式减少外部元件,降低物理层攻击风险。
  3. 密钥管理
    • 密钥可通过安全通道(如带外传输)预写入 EEPROM。
    • 支持分段写保护(256 位页面大小),防止未授权访问。

四、典型命令序列

plaintext

主机 → 传感器: [认证请求命令 0xAA]
传感器 → 主机: [挑战值 CHALLENGE (16字节)]
主机 → 传感器: [HMAC_SHA256(密钥 + CHALLENGE + UID) (32字节)]
传感器 → 主机: [验证结果 0x00(成功) 或 0xFF(失败)]

五、应用场景

  • 工业温度监测:确保热分配表和冷端补偿数据未被篡改。
  • 医疗设备:通过认证防止假冒传感器影响诊断准确性。
  • 物联网节点:在边缘设备中实现低成本、高安全性的温度数据采集。

六、开发注意事项

  1. 主机端实现
    • 需实现 SHA-256 和 HMAC 算法,建议使用 FIPS 认证库。
    • 处理 1-Wire 总线时序(如强上拉、寄生供电)。
  2. 传感器配置
    • 通过 EEPROM 配置短地址模式(Short Address)加速多设备寻址。
    • 启用温度警报功能时,需同步认证警报触发条件。

        TMP1827 的认证流程通过硬件级安全机制和标准化算法,在高精度温度测量的同时提供可靠的设备身份验证,适用于对安全性和数据完整性要求较高的工业与物联网场景。实际开发中需结合 TI 提供的参考设计(如 TMP1827 评估板)和官方库函数优化实现。

http://www.dtcms.com/a/484769.html

相关文章:

  • 西城顺德网站建设wordpress撰写邮箱
  • 常见的网站盈利方式避免视觉效果混淆对吗
  • 青海网站开发多少钱中卫网站建设多少钱
  • asp评价网站开发文档c 可以做网站嘛
  • 专业的网站建设联系方式常平东站是东莞东站吗
  • 建网站需要哪些增城专业建站公司
  • 站内免费推广结构设计师之家官网
  • 网站返回首页怎么做的好看黄岩做网站公司电话
  • 给一个网站风格做定义女装子wordpress
  • 黔西南州网站建设公司开发过程怎么写
  • 成都华阳有没有做网站的闲聊app是哪个公司开发
  • 深圳做手机商城网站北京师大互联网公司排名
  • 建站模板建网站WordPress主题开源
  • 公司网站主要功能阿里巴巴网站架构
  • 门户网站建设招投标企业logo设计免费生成器
  • 宜兴市城乡建设局网站合肥网站建设制作公司
  • 免费网站视频主持人访问国外网站好慢
  • 温州住房建设网站中国空间站和国际空间站对比
  • 网站开发所以浏览器兼容模式能浏览的海外网站
  • 徐州市云龙区建设局网站楚雄网站建设
  • 上海奉贤网站建设 列表网可以做旅行行程的网站
  • 政务中心网站自身建设能看wap软件
  • wordpress那个主题收录好包头seo优化
  • 门户网站开发 南宁广州企业建站网站
  • 做网站平台的公司建设网站 安全事项
  • 网站导入wordpress数字重庆公司
  • 网站搜索引擎优化吉安网站设计
  • 山西建设厅网站首页甘孜州住房和城乡规划建设局网站
  • 网站建设珠海网页设计教程读后感
  • uc投放广告网站要自己做吗用cn作网站行么